Thank you for the brave men and women who serve and have served in the military.
Even now, guard them and give them compassion for those who confront them as enemies.
Keep our children from hate that hardens, or from scorekeeping with human lives.
Though for a season they and we must be people of war, let us all live for peace, as eager for agreement as for victory.
Encourage them as they encourage one another, and never let hard duty, in or out of the service, separate them from loyalty to your Son, our Savior. Amen.

God is our hope and strength,
a very present help in trouble.
Therefore will we not fear, though the earth be moved,
and though the hills be carried into the midst of the sea;
Though the waters thereof rage and swell,
and though the mountains shake at the tempest of the same.
There is a river, the streams whereof make glad the city of God,
the holy place of the tabernacle of the Most High.
- Psalms 46: 1-4
